About

Exports In 2022, Georgia exported $913k in Agglomerated Cork, making it the 37th largest exporter of Agglomerated Cork in the world. At the same year, Agglomerated Cork was the 310th most exported product in Georgia. The main destination of Agglomerated Cork exports from Georgia are: Armenia ($579k), Kazakhstan ($189k), Turkey ($77k), Moldova ($33.2k), and Azerbaijan ($19.8k).

The fastest growing export markets for Agglomerated Cork of Georgia between 2021 and 2022 were Armenia ($412k), Kazakhstan ($189k), and Turkey ($77k).

Imports In 2022, Georgia imported $8.53M in Agglomerated Cork, becoming the 24th largest importer of Agglomerated Cork in the world. At the same year, Agglomerated Cork was the 263rd most imported product in Georgia. Georgia imports Agglomerated Cork primarily from: Portugal ($4.31M), France ($3.5M), Germany ($288k), Bulgaria ($217k), and Spain ($60.2k).

The fastest growing import markets in Agglomerated Cork for Georgia between 2021 and 2022 were Portugal ($1.37M), Bulgaria ($98.8k), and Germany ($65.5k).
